MX Fabric Dyes and a bit of Indigo bring area artists the opportunity to COLOUR ON CLOTH for a full day with Bethany Garner, Instructor

 

WELCOME FIBRE ARTISTS and Cloth dyeing enthusiasts... Bethany Garner will share her favourite techniques for adding COLOUR ON CLOTH with a classroom filled with eager and well prepared beginners who have always wanted to try their hand at Dye Play, Flat Dyeing and a bit of Indigo.

The class will include instruction for best practices with Beth's prepared PROCION MX Fibre Reactive Dyes on silk, linen, cotton cloth. Tencel and silk threads/yarns are also a welcome addition to the dye day play.

- Students will come prepared with their own PRE-WASHED (no fabric softeners) cloth and threads. Soda Ash soaking will prepare the fabric in the classroom for receiving the dye.

- Table cover is provided and Beth will tarp the floors to prevent spils and save our beautiful TETT Centre floors.

- In this class, we will explore some traditional and familiar dye techniques including flat dyeing and some Arashi Shibori/pole wrapped techniques.

- Taking the art of dye play in YOUR own direction and adding some creative, original colour and manipulation techniques will give you the confidence to create artwork base cloth that can be cut, stitched ,framed or made into décor pieces for your home or gifts.

- This class is for those who have some experience with dyes, but EVERYONE is welcome... we learn from each other and take the artwork home to BATCH (an important part of the dye development process). Final processing directions will be provided in a comprehensive handout for each student.

- Included in your classroom project payment will be your dyes and auxilaries (soda ash soak) and an information-filled handout package.

 

What you need to bring:

Enthusiasm for creating all-new original work

Shared work you might have that demonstrates your dye passion.

Scissors (small embroidery are great – but you will just be cutting threads), plastic dishpans or bags to carry wet fabric home in after the workshop.

1-5 metres of clean, ready to dye fabric (cotton, linen, silk or rayon dye beautifully)

Gloves, tongs for handling wet dyed fabrics

Flat dye students will need ECO brand thin plastic available in the paint isle at Home Depot (share with a friend if you are coming as a group) and the roll is about $14 and will go a long way for your next dye adventure.

A paint brush with an angled brush will help for the flat dye technique.

Wear old clothes/shoes for dyeing - plan to tuck in a few old towels for wiping up spills at your table.

Brown Bag LUNCH or you can plan to eat in the TETT's beautiful Juniper Cafe...

 

 

Don't forget a notebook and camera to record the ideas and work shared in the workshop afternoon
